About West Allegheny School District
West Allegheny serves the beautiful and diverse communities of Findlay and North Fayette Townships and Oakdale Borough within the Allegheny County borders. Originally formed in 1949, West Allegheny School District was formally established in 1966. What Is the Cost of Living Near Pittsburgh?

Understanding the cost of living near Pittsburgh is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at West Allegheny School District.
Pittsburgh's Cost of Living Index is approximately 87.5 (12.5% less expensive than US average; 9.9% less than PA average). 'Steel City' revitalization, tech/medical hub, affordable housing. Port Authority bus/light rail. When planning your budget based on a salary from West Allegheny School District,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of West Allegheny School District sal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$97.50 (Port Authority mon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$580 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$680+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,457 - $3,747+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
